The importance of optoelectronics in modern technology
Optoelectronics refers to devices and systems that detect, source, control or manipulate light for various applications. It is an enabling technology behind many of the advancements in modern devices and infrastructure that we rely on today.
Major applications of optoelectronics
Some of the major applications and benefits of optoelectronics include:
- Fiber optic communications - Fiber optic cables use light to transmit vast amounts of data at ultra high speeds over long distances. They form the backbone of the internet and global telecommunications.
- Displays - Devices like LED displays, LCD screens and projectors all rely on optoelectronic components to convert electrical signals into crisp and bright visual output.
- Sensing and measurement - Optoelectronic sensors are used for highly precise measurement in fields like biomedicine, structural monitoring, machine vision and more.
- Lighting - LED and other solid state lighting technologies provide efficient, long lasting and customizable lighting solutions.
- Lasers - Lasers are used for precision machining, material processing, medical procedures, holography, barcode scanning and other applications.
- Optical data storage - CDs, DVDs, Blu-ray discs and other optical media use lasers to read and write data.
- Renewable energy - Solar cells convert sunlight directly into electricity using the photovoltaic effect.
- Medical devices - Optoelectronics enable non-invasive measurement and imaging for diagnosis and monitoring.
- Consumer electronics - Cameras, scanners, remote controls and other gadgets include optoelectronic components.
Enabling advanced technologies
Many cutting edge technologies that are shaping the future leverage optoelectronics in some form, including:
Technology | Role of Optoelectronics |
---|---|
Augmented and virtual reality | Miniaturized displays, sensors and optics for immersive environments |
Autonomous vehicles | LiDAR, cameras, V2X communications |
5G and beyond | High speed optical wireless and fiber networks |
AI and machine vision | Image sensors and processing for computer vision |
Flexible/wearable electronics | Flexible OLED displays, biosensors |
Quantum computing | Photonic chips, single photon sources/detectors |

Major types of optoelectronic products and their applications
There are several major categories of optoelectronic products that serve important functions across many industries. Some key types include:
LEDs
LEDs or light emitting diodes are semiconductor devices that emit light when current flows through them. Key applications of LEDs include:
- Display screens - LED displays offer high brightness and energy efficiency.
- Lighting - LED lighting has replaced traditional bulbs for lower energy use.
- Signaling - LEDs are used in traffic signals, brake lights, turn indicators etc.
- Sensors - LEDs enable optoelectronic sensors for automation and measurement.
Lasers
Lasers generate intense beams of coherent, monochromatic light through stimulated emission. Lasers are used for:
- Material processing - Laser cutting, welding, drilling, marking etc.
- Healthcare - Laser surgery, treatments, bioinstrumentation.
- Communications - Fiber optic data transmission.
- Instrumentation - Spectroscopy, flow cytometry, microscopy.

Photodetectors
Photodetectors measure light and convert it into electrical signals. Applications include:
- Imaging - CCD and CMOS image sensors in digital cameras.
- Remote controls - IR photodetectors decode signals from remote.
- Light meters - Measuring and monitoring illumination levels.
- Motion detectors - IR sensors for security systems.
Optical sensors
Optical sensors use light to detect physical quantities like:
- Displacement - Optical encoders, proximity sensors.
- Velocity - Laser Doppler velocimetry.
- Vibration - Fiber optic accelerometers.
- Current - Faraday effect sensors.
Fiber optics
Fiber optic cables transmit data over long distances using light. Key uses include:
- Telecommunications - High speed internet backbone.
- Sensing - Fiber optic gyroscopes, hydrophones.
- Imaging - Fiber scopes for medicine and inspection.
- Lighting - Fiber optic illumination.
In summary, these major types of optoelectronic products enable the measurement, transmission and manipulation of light for a vast array of practical applications.
Key factors to consider when selecting optoelectronic products
Choosing the right optoelectronic components for an application requires careful evaluation of multiple parameters. Some key factors to consider include:
Wavelength
The operating wavelength should match the application's requirements. Important factors are:
- Visible, infrared, or ultraviolet spectrum
- Monochromatic or wide spectral range
- Wavelength stability and accuracy
Power output
Adequate optical power is needed for proper functioning. Check parameters like:
- Optical power output or luminous flux
- Power stability and noise
- Beam shape, divergence and quality
Sensitivity
Detectors and sensors require high sensitivity to weak signals. Key metrics are:
- Responsivity - current or voltage output per optical input power
- Noise equivalent power - minimum detectable optical power
- Dynamic range - ratio between maximum and minimum detectable power
Speed
For communications and measurement applications, speed parameters are important:
- Modulation bandwidth - for optical transmitters
- Response time - for sensors and detectors
- Data rate - for fiber optic links
Reliability
Optoelectronics must function consistently for long durations. Check:
- Mean time between failures (MTBF)
- Lifetime and degradation mechanisms
Environmental tolerance
Components must withstand expected environmental conditions like:
- Temperature range
- Humidity
- Shock and vibration
- Dust, water ingress protection
Carefully evaluating these key factors will ensure an optimal optoelectronic product selection for the target application and operating conditions.
Environmental tolerance of optoelectronic products
Optoelectronic components are often deployed in harsh environments for industrial, military and outdoor applications. Proper operation requires robustness to withstanding various environmental conditions including:
Temperature
Operable temperature range should cover expected minimum and maximum temperatures. Key considerations:
- Operating temperature range of LEDs, lasers, detectors
- Effects on output power, wavelength, efficiency
- Thermal management - heat sinking, cooling
Humidity
High humidity can cause moisture ingress and condensation issues. Important factors:
- IP rating for moisture protection
- Hermetic sealing of packages
- Coatings and potting materials
Shock and Vibration
Shock from impacts and vibration during operation can damage components. Key considerations:
- Shock resistance - G force tolerance
- Vibration resistance - frequency range, acceleration
- Isolators, dampers, protective housings
Dust and Particulates
Airborne particles can contaminate and interfere with optics. Important measures:
- Sealing optics with windows, lenses
- Filtering intake air
- Positive pressure in enclosures
Water Ingress
Direct water exposure can damage electronics. Protection methods:
- Waterproof enclosures with IP ratings
- Conformal coatings on PCBs
- Water-tight cable glands
Evaluating the expected environment and incorporating features to withstand anticipated conditions will enable reliable performance of optoelectronic products in demanding deployments.

New innovations and trends in optoelectronics
Optoelectronics is a fast evolving field driven by extensive research and development. Some emerging innovations and trends shaping the future of this technology include:
Flexible and Wearable Electronics
Flexible optoelectronic devices allow new applications like:
- Foldable displays
- Wearable sensors
- Curved lighting
- Thin-film solar cells
Integrated Optics
Integrating multiple optical components and waveguides on a single chip enables:
- Miniaturized photonic circuits
- Optical interconnects
- Lab-on-a-chip devices
Optical Computing
Using photons rather than electrons allows for:
- Faster information processing
- Lower power consumption
- Optical neural networks and logic
Biophotonics
Applying optics to biology enables:
- Medical imaging and sensing
- Optogenetics
- Lab-on-a-chip diagnostics
New Materials
Novel optoelectronic materials like perovskites and quantum dots open up possibilities for efficient, low cost and flexible devices.
Nanophotonics
Structuring materials at the nanoscale allows manipulation of light at the smallest scales for applications like:
- Plasmonics
- Metamaterials
- Micro/nano-lasers
Ongoing optoelectronics research continues to unlock new capabilities and enable transformative technologies to address future needs across industries.
